Is there any tool for Visual Studio 2008 which can reformat ASPX code to make it more presentable (eg insert line breaks, format the lines so they wrap when necessary, etc)?

To have Visual Studio fix it all up nice and tidy for you, select the text, hold CTRL and hit K followed by F (CTRL+K-F). What I usually do is do a CTRL-A to select all text then do the CTRL+K-F combo. Voila!

You can also do it from the menu Edit > Advanced > Format Document or toolbar.

After 11 years there is still no tool that does it right. All online formatters I found dont cope well with ASP (.NET/Core/Blazor) tags, and VS20xx (even the latest 2022) doesn't deal with tags from custom controls, it formats all, except for sections within custom tags. In my case, 90% of the aspx files.
